x86, ia64: convert to use generic dma_map_ops struct

This converts X86 and IA64 to use include/linux/dma-mapping.h.

It's a bit large but pretty boring. The major change for X86 is
converting 'int dir' to 'enum dma_data_direction dir' in DMA mapping
operations. The major changes for IA64 is using map_page and
unmap_page instead of map_single and unmap_single.
